Vatican Palimpsests Digital Recovery of Erased Identities [by A. Németh]

Coptic

Borg. copt. 109, Cass. 15, Fasc. 53 is a single folio and presents an interesting case. The upper text includes the initial section of the Coptic translation of the gospel of Luke in two columns, and dates from the thirteenth century. The lower text is much older and is oriented upside down. It perhaps dates to the tenth or eleventh century and includes a hagiographical text, again in two columns, of which only one has texts on this page [f. r or v]. Coptic palimpsests are rare.
